Apple Pay Ads Store Cards, Rewards Cards

The first battle in the payment wars is over, and Apple is the clear victor. Unfortunately for Apple, the conflict has only begun and promises to heat up and get very bloody, very fast, very soon. Expect the 2015 holiday shopping season to mark a watershed in the battle for the credit cards and bank accounts of America.

